Slow Cooker Chicken Parmesan Heroes

2-5 hrs
ingredients
4 cups tomato sauce (store-bought or homemade)
6 boneless, skinless chicken breast halves
sal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up freshly grated parmigiano-reggiano cheese
8 ounces mozzarella, cut into 6 slices
6 fresh basil leaves
6 hero or hoagie rolls
directions
Pour the tomato sauce into the slow cooker. Pat the chicken pieces dry with paper towels and sprinkle with salt and pepper to taste. Place the pieces, overlapping slightly in the sauce. Cover and cook on low for 3 hours.
Sprinkle the chicken with the Parmigiano-Reggiano and top each piece with a slice of mozzarella and a basil leaf. Cover and cook 15 minutes more, or until the cheese is melted.
Cut rolls partially open and fill each with a cheese-covered chicken breast and sauce. Cut sandwiches in half. Serve hot.
Recipe Source: "The Italian Slow Cooker" by Michele Scicolone (Houghton Mifflin Harcourt, 2010, $22).
